This noninterventional, cross-sectional survey estimated the prevalence and consequences of residual disease in apremilast-treated US adults with moderate to severe psoriasis. Residual disease was defined as experiencing moderate, severe, or very severe psoriasis over the past week or having ≥3% body surface area affected, despite treatment. Factors associated with residual disease and its effects on flare-ups, humanistic burden, and health care resource utilization (HCRU) were evaluated.

Introduction: Apremilast, the first oral targeted treatment for moderate to severe psoriasis, is associated with diarrhea, nausea, and vomiting, which have contributed to treatment discontinuation. This study describes early apremilast discontinuation rates in patients with psoriasis, including a cohort with gastrointestinal (GI) comorbidities, and associated characteristics.
Methods: This retrospective cohort study used IBM (now Merative™) MarketScan commercial and Medicare claims data to identify adults with psoriasis who filled their first apremilast prescription between September 1, 2014 and March 31, 2020.
Objective: This study aimed to compare treatment patterns and healthcare costs for patients with psoriasis who initiate apremilast, tumor necrosis factor inhibitor, or interleukin inhibitor.
Methods: This retrospective cohort study used Optum Clinformatics Data Mart to identify propensity score-matched patients initiating apremilast, tumor necrosis factor inhibitors, or interleukin inhibitors, with 12-month baseline and 24-month follow-up data. Switch, discontinuation, persistence, healthcare resource utilization, and total healthcare costs were assessed.
Objective: A survey of US adults with type 2 diabetes mellitus was conducted to better understand patients' insulin initiation experiences and treatment persistence behaviors.
Research Design And Methods: Participants were recruited from consumer panels and grouped by basal insulin treatment pattern: continuers (no gap of ≥7 days within 6 months of initiation); interrupters (gap ≥7 days, resumed treatment); discontinuers (stopped for ≥7 days, not resumed). A quota of approximately 50 respondents per persistence category was set.
